Output d758d6024574cd7178db4d4a9d27ea5d8e99fc9f3f1ffa28e89aaf2f308a16f6:0

value
173839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cc921978e431710f0518bd7c175e3c8a5b0ba4a OP_EQUAL
address
3A9d32wQSraAK6YPr1R76hDJsLV8hh2Cmx
transaction
d758d6024574cd7178db4d4a9d27ea5d8e99fc9f3f1ffa28e89aaf2f308a16f6
spent
true